vSphere Hotplug Support
search cancel

vSphere Hotplug Support

book

Article ID: 335048

calendar_today

Updated On:

Products

VMware vSphere ESXi

Issue/Introduction

This article outlines the current state of vSphere ESXi hot-add and hot-remove support of various virtual machine components. Hotplug operations have to be supported by the guest OS, otherwise added devices might not be detected or their removal might fail or cause failures.

Environment

VMware vSphere ESXi 7.0.0

Resolution

DeviceHot‑AddHot‑Remove
SCSI & AHCI disks / CDROMsyes 1yes 1
NVMe disksyes 1 2yes 1 2
PCI passthrough devices 3nono
PCI / PCIe devices (non-passthrough)yesyes
Memoryyesno 4
CPUyes 5no 6
Other (non-PCI) devices: serial, parallel, floppy, IDE disks / CDROMs, TPM, watchdognono

Note:
  1. with the controller already present
  2. extra steps might be required within the guest OS
  3. the presence of a PCI Passthrough device will prevent hotplug operation of CPU, memory and PCI(e) devices (SCSI disk and CDROM hotplug will continue working as long as the controller itself doesn't need to be hotplugged)
  4. if VMware Tools / the balloon driver is installed, set a memory limit if live reclamation is strictly necessary
  5. disables vNUMA
  6. offline CPU from within the guest instead